How Downgrading Works

When It Takes Effect

Downgrades take effect at the end of your current billing cycle:

  • You keep current plan features until then
  • No refund for unused time
  • New rate applies at next billing date

Example Timeline

Current: Scale plan ($90/month), renews Jan 15 Downgrade: To Pro on Jan 5 Result:

  • Scale access until Jan 14
  • Pro access starts Jan 15
  • Charged $20 on Jan 15

Impact of Downgrading

Feature Access

Features not in your new plan become unavailable:

DowngradeFeatures Lost
Scale → ProB2B intelligence, agency dashboard, SSO/SAML, stealth mode, advanced audit
Pro → FreeSession replay, heatmaps, export, goals, revenue attribution, error tracking
Scale → FreeAll paid features

Data Retention

Your data retention may be affected:

DowngradeRetention ChangeData Impact
Scale → Pro4 years → 2 yearsData > 2 years deleted
Pro → Free2 years → 1 yearData > 1 year deleted
Scale → Free4 years → 1 yearData > 1 year deleted

Data deletion happens after downgrade takes effect. Export important data first!

Resource Limits

Limits are enforced after downgrade:

DowngradeWhat Happens
10 → 1 websitesChoose which to keep, others archived
50 → 10 team membersRemove members before downgrade
100K → 3K eventsTracking stops at limit

Canceling Downgrade

Before It Takes Effect

You can cancel a scheduled downgrade:

  1. Go to Settings → Billing
  2. Find "Scheduled Downgrade" notice
  3. Click "Cancel Downgrade"
  4. Current plan continues

After It Takes Effect

To return to a higher plan:

  • Upgrade normally
  • Features restore immediately
  • Deleted data cannot be recovered

Billing Questions

Will I Get a Refund?

No refunds for downgrading mid-cycle. You keep access until the cycle ends.

What About Annual Plans?

Downgrading annual plans:

  • Contact support
  • May receive partial credit
  • Depends on remaining time

Can I Pause Instead?

There's no pause option, but:

  • Free plan has no cost
  • Data kept within retention limits
  • Upgrade anytime to restore features
